DR, the Danish national broadcaster has confirmed that Denmark will participate at the  forthcoming 2017 Eurovision Song Contest next year.

Preparations for the 2017 Danish Eurovision national final have kicked off. Singers and composers wishing to compete in the national final can do so by submitting their entries to DR, by 5 September.

Both local and foreign talent (composers) are invited to partake in the competition. The rules for the 2017 Dansk Melodi Grand Prix have been published on DR’s official website. If you wish to bid to represent Denmark you can register here.

Thus Denmark joins Finland, Norway, Switzerland, France, Germany, Ukraine, The Netherlands, Belgium, Ireland and Estonia all whom have confirmed their participation at the upcoming Eurovision Song Contest in Ukraine.

In 2016 Lighthouse X represented Denmark with their entry Soldiers of love. Despite an amazing performance, Denmark failed to qualify to the Grand Final.

The preliminary dates for the 2017 Eurovision Song Contest have been set on 16, 18 and 20 May.
